The lexus is a two seat exotic sport coupe produce by lexus as a concept car. The production model, trademarked LFA,
was shown at the Tokyo Motor Show in October 2009. After beginning development in the early 2000s (codenamed P280), the
first LF-A concept premiered in 2005, followed in 2007 by a second LF-A
with a more completely furnished interior and exterior. The third
version of the LF-A, a roadster model, premiered in 2008

The production Lexus LFA features New V10 engine with carbon fibre
reinforcment polymers body CFRP materials account for 65 percent of the
LFA's body composition by massThe LFA went into production in late 2010,
with a projected run of 500 vehicles at the base price of
US$375,000.
A circuit tuned variant debuted in 2012 with a base price of
US$445,000,
making it the most expensive Japanese road car ever.First Lexus LFA with Nurburgring Package Delivered to United States
March 27, 2012 – The very first Lexus LFA equipped with the optional
Nurburgring Package has been delivered to the United States.

Specification
- Engine:
- 4.8L V10
- Power:
- 552 HP / 354 LB-FT
- Transmission:
- 6-Speed Sequential
- 0-60 Time:
- 3.6 Seconds
- Top Speed:
- 202 MPH
- Drivetrain:
- Rear-Wheel Drive
- Curb Weight:
- 3,263 LBS
- Seating:
- 2
- MPG:
- 11 City / 16 HWY
- MSRP:
- $375,000
Performance:
0 to 60mph : 3.6 sec
0 to 100mph : 7.6 sec
0 to 110mph : 9.2 sec
0 to 125mph : 11.4 sec
0 to 150mph : 18.3 sec
0 to 162mph : 21.2 sec
